About this sunscreen

COS-IQ SPF 50 Sunscreen is a chemical-leaning formula combining older filters, ethylhexyl methoxycinnamate, avobenzone and octocrylene, with a touch of zinc oxide. It wears with a dewy finish, low white cast and a lightweight feel, and its low breakout-trigger profile is generally fine for daily use. The filter mix provides broad-spectrum coverage, and the protection here is rated good. With a score of 71.0, it is a respectable mid-range daily sunscreen, especially for those who like a dewy look.

Is this a mineral or chemical sunscreen?

It is mostly chemical. It combines older filters, ethylhexyl methoxycinnamate, avobenzone and octocrylene, with a touch of zinc oxide.

Does the COS-IQ SPF 50 Sunscreen leave a white cast?

White cast is rated low. It wears with a dewy finish and lightweight feel, so it generally blends in well.

Is the COS-IQ SPF 50 Sunscreen good?

It scores 71.0 out of 100 with protection rated good. It is a respectable mid-range daily sunscreen, especially for those who like a dewy look.
